DISTRIBUTION: INITIATED BY: All Departmental Elements Office of Human Resources and Administration DOE N 251.26 1-9-98 Expires: 4-10-98 U.S. Department of Energy NOTICE Washington, D.C. SUBJECT: CANCELLATION OF DIRECTIVES The following 9 directives are canceled, effective immediately. This is a continuing effort in the ongoing initiative to reduce the burden and volume of internal regulations. SEN 25A-91 Strategic Planning Initiative, dated 10-2-91 SEN 36-92 Senior Nuclear Managers' Group, dated 3-9-92 HQ 1130.2 Establishment of Fuel Technology Review Committee, dated 11-14-80 HQ 3600.1B Emergency and Hazardous Weather Dismissals, dated 2-7-84 HQ 3710 Labor-management Relations Program, dated 7-18-83 O 1100.4 Organization and Functions-Board of Contract Appeals, dated 3-1-79 O 1331.1D Procurement and Assistance Data System, dated 5-18-92 O 3309.1A Reduction in Contractor Employment, dated 11-30-92 O 5800.1A Research and Development Laboratory Technology Transfer Program, dated 5-18-92 Cancellation of an order does not, by itself, modify or otherwise affect any contractual obligation to comply with such an order. Cancelled orders which are incorporated by reference in a contract shall remain in effect until the contract is modified to delete the reference to the requirements in the cancelled orders.
